Aug 5, 2015
Amazing experience! I was surprised that the dining room was empty after all the praise my friend has been saying about his "favorite secret" place at the Washington Inn, but the bartender greeted me with a smile and I proceeded to sit in the dining room. The service was out of this world. Not only is the only bartender also the only server, but she also delivers all the room service to the hotel guests. Wow! All while singing and smiling throughout my whole stay. It was entertaining and made me feel very welcomed. She talked to me about all the cocktails she makes and asked what I was in the mood for, then I ordered her signature ginger lemondrop (she makes it with her own homemade ginger syrup that she makes herself)...OMG...DELICIOUS! Exactly what I wanted! She then suggested the Ribeye, as a meal option and I'm so glad I ordered it. She was so right, it was one of the best steaks I've ever had! And for only $18?!? I have no idea why this place is not packed every night. I will be coming back.
